Looks fine from a security angle. The dataloader batching removes the per-node resolver calls that were hammering the accounts table in Fernbright's gateway, and batch keys are scoped per-request, so no cross-tenant leakage. One ask: cap the batch size explicitly rather than trusting the client query depth. The limits I'd suggest are as follows.

tuning table, kawep-tawif:
CAPS = {
    "olidor": 80,
    "belion": 7,
    "quenys": 225,
    "druox": 839,
    "fraath": 482,
}

# Service Accounts: Per-Tenant Rate Quotas

Quick refresher before you review the quota PR for Tanglefish. Each tenant gets a token bucket in Ledgewick, sized by plan tier — don't hardcode the limits, they live in the quota config service. Service accounts bypass the per-user cap but still count against the tenant bucket, which trips people up constantly. When testing locally, spin up the staging quota daemon and point your client at it. For the staging daemon, authenticate with the key below.

API key for hahig-bafog: zpat11_AnXZuLADyze

02:14 — The Nightglass scheduler at Ferrowell began skipping backfill partitions after a clock drift on the coordinator node. New folks: this is why we always check partition manifests before rerunning. Marit paused the queue, replayed three nights of data, and verified counts. The offending build is referenced below for traceability.

session token of yahap-fafop = htk9_f6aa94135